Know The Room: Connecting In Lesbian Personals

Start by approaching profiles with curiosity, not assumptions. Read bios and look at photos for cues about interests, relationship goals, and communication style, but remember that a single profile line or image doesn’t define a person.

Be clear about your intent. If you’re looking for friendship, casual dating, or something long-term, say so in a respectful, straightforward way. Clear intent helps everyone decide whether to keep talking and avoids awkward expectations later.

Don’t assume labels or experiences. People who use the label "lesbian" can have widely different backgrounds, identities, and levels of experience with dating. Avoid assumptions about past relationships, community involvement, or personal history unless someone shares that information themselves.

Ask thoughtful questions and listen. Open-ended questions about hobbies, favorite places, or what someone enjoys on a typical weekend invite real conversation. Follow up on what they share instead of immediately pivoting back to yourself.

Use respectful language. Use terms someone uses for themselves, and avoid making comments about bodies, past partners, or stereotypes. If you’re unsure about pronouns or a term, it’s okay to ask politely or defer to how they present themselves.

Mind boundaries and pace. Match the other person’s comfort level with messaging frequency and personal questions. If someone seems reserved, slow down; if they share more, respond with similar openness. Consent and mutual comfort matter in both messaging and when planning to meet in person.

Show genuine interest without performing. Compliments that focus on personality, skills, or shared interests are often more meaningful than comments solely about appearance. Share something real about yourself to make the exchange balanced and authentic.

Be prepared to learn and correct course. If you make a misstep, apologize briefly and move on—showing humility and a willingness to do better goes further than defensive explanations.

Keeping these points in mind helps you treat "lesbian personals" as useful context—not a checklist that defines a person—and leads to kinder, clearer, more rewarding conversations on Mingle2.

Dating Confidence Reset: Clear Goals, Healthy Pace, Real Progress

Start by naming what you want from dating right now—whether it’s casual conversation, honest chemistry, or a possible long-term partner. Clear intent makes it easier to decide who to keep talking to and when to step back.

Set realistic expectations. Online conversations rarely move in a straight line. Expect some slow starts, messages that fizzle, and mismatches. View each exchange as information rather than a final verdict on you.

Pace conversations to protect your energy. Match the pace of replies to what feels sustainable: short, consistent check-ins beat late-night marathons you regret. Suggest a low-pressure next step (a quick phone call or a casual coffee) when the chat has a few natural touches of rapport.

Choose matches thoughtfully. Look beyond a few good lines—scan profiles for shared interests, values, or lifestyle cues that matter to you. Prioritize people who signal respect, clarity, and follow-through over those who create repeated uncertainty.

Measure progress in small wins. Notice when conversations get more comfortable, when someone remembers a detail you shared, or when you feel less drained after messaging. These are signs you’re moving in the right direction even if outcomes aren’t immediate.

Keep emotional steadiness in your corner. Treat rejections and quiet threads as normal parts of the process, not reflections of your worth. When you feel discouraged, take a short break, update your profile or message opener, and return with a fresh, realistic goal.

Practical checklist to reset right now:

  • Write one clear dating intention for the next month.
  • Set a daily time limit for messaging so it doesn’t consume your day.
  • Pick two profile details to highlight that attract the kind of people you want.
  • Decide on one polite template for declining conversations that don’t fit.

Small adjustments to clarity, pace, and expectations help you show up as your best self on Mingle2—and keep dating from feeling like a numbers game. Trust steady progress and protect your time and self-respect as you meet new people.
